Building Your Visual Identity as an Artist

Your visual identity is the first thing industry professionals and fans notice. Here's how to create a style that feels authentic and instantly recognizable.

In today's music industry, visuals speak before your music does. Your visual identity shapes how people perceive your sound, personality, and artistic world — whether they're industry professionals in LA or fans discovering you online.

A strong identity builds trust, recognition, and emotional connection.

1. Define Your Artistic Personality

Think about what you want people to feel when they see you. Are you cinematic and mysterious? Raw and real? Futuristic and bold?

Clarity makes your look intentional — and memorable.

2. Build a Consistent Aesthetic

Choose visual elements that repeat across your music videos, social media, and artwork:

  • Color palette
  • Lighting mood
  • Fashion style
  • Typography & graphic elements
  • Set and location types

Consistency builds brand recognition — the same way major artists create iconic worlds around themselves.

3. Use Fashion to Tell Your Story

Style is a direct extension of your sound. Work with stylists or build a reference folder to explore silhouettes, textures, and accessories that support your narrative.

Look like the artist you want to be booked as.

4. Think in Moments, Not Just Images

Fans remember moments — a certain frame, attitude, expression, movement.

Create visual moments that feel like you.

Final Note

Your visual identity isn't about trends — it's about clarity and confidence. When your visuals match your music and personality, you become unforgettable.
